Output ec31c265999cafb9af44d2858317345c22f977f9d75a84c2851255c1a8ea3a18:11

value
84728
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9521ab92b41a127a885e69ca7365789eede21676 OP_EQUAL
address
3FHYwaDWWAWvTT86YohpmzjdG69WxQ7pPV
transaction
ec31c265999cafb9af44d2858317345c22f977f9d75a84c2851255c1a8ea3a18
confirmations
136325
spent
true